Singer/songwriter Mary-Kathryn recently performed "Psalm 91" from her latest Rhythm House Records CD, Dreams & Visions, on CBN's "The 700 Club," where she also shared her testimony and was interviewed by host Gordon Robertson. Enthusiastically received by the show, Robertson prefaced the interview by telling Mary-Kathryn, "I really love your album...I've got it in my iPod."
Following her "The 700 Club" appearance, Mary-Kathryn was asked to perform at the chapel service for the CBN staff. She also received scores of emails from viewers detailing the impact of her performance, and as a result, every existing copy of Dreams & Visions immediately sold out through the project's distributors-including general market distributor Burnside Distribution, CCM market distributor TAG Artist Group, CD Baby, Amazon.com and the store at CBN.com. Dreams & Visions landed in the Top 20 in the CCM and Gospel categories on Amazon.com for nearly a week after her "The 700 Club" appearance, hitting as high as #8. She has also been a regular fixture in the Top 100 Artists on MySpace.com in the ambient, fusion and Celtic categories.
A "musical missionary" with a calling as a psalmist, Mary-Kathryn intrigues audiences with her unique, free worship style, which incorporates dancing and singing in the Spirit. Blending elements of soft pop, rock and folk with world music influences, her latest CD, Dreams & Visions, paints word pictures on an aural canvas with exotic instrumentation, adroit production and lyrics that are nothing short of God-inspired. But as Billboard Magazine so aptly put it, "the most affecting instrument...is Mary-Kathryn's lovely voice."
While the album is infused with recurring themes of love, peace, faith, prayer and worship that are reflective of Mary-Kathryn's deeply held Christian faith, Dreams & Visions is also finding remarkable acceptance in the Adult Eclectic marketplace-a market Mary-Kathryn feels both compelled to go to and comfortable walking in. "After 12 years of ministering in the church, I really felt like a major change was coming," she explains. "God told me to 'go back to Egypt and bring deliverance to His people there.' When I asked Him what Egypt was, God told me 'the New Age.' I would never go in this direction unless I knew God was leading me. He has given me such favor with people who are not Christians, but who are seeking."
In addition to writing or co-writing most of the songs on Dreams & Visions, Mary-Kathryn also assumed co-producer responsibilities along with Paul Buono (Cherie Adams, Kelly Minter). Together Mary-Kathryn and Buono called on the world-class talents of Hugh Marsh (Dan Fogelberg, Bruce Cockburn) on violin, Fergus Marsh (Pierce Pettis, Steve Bell) on chapman stick and bass, Tony Morra (Van-Zant, Selah) on drums and percussion, and the angelic voices of Finnish vocal group Fire 4U. Tony Palacios (Guardian, Building 429) mixed the project at the world famous Sound Kitchen. Mary-Kathryn co-wrote the album's first single, "Incense of Praise," with producer Paul Buono and former Kansas lead vocalist and solo artist/producer John Elefante.
